Former Vice President Atiku Abubakar has praised troops of Operation Whirl Stroke for their role in rescuing abducted passengers along the Makurdi–Otukpo road in Benue State.
In a statement shared on Sunday via his X account, Atiku lauded the gallantry, professionalism and dedication of the troops, noting that their efforts once again underscore their commitment to safeguarding innocent Nigerians.
He specifically highlighted the rescue of several victims, including young candidates preparing for the Unified Tertiary Matriculation Examination (UTME), describing the intervention as timely and impactful in preserving their futures.
Atiku stated that the courage and vigilance of security personnel continue to inspire hope across the country, even as security challenges persist in parts of Nigeria.
The former presidential candidate, however, noted that the successful operation also underscores the urgent need to further strengthen the nation’s security architecture.
He emphasised the importance of equipping and supporting security agencies to enable them to effectively protect lives and property.
He added that Nigeria would achieve greater stability when those tasked with defending the nation are adequately supported and empowered to carry out their responsibilities.
